why do i need delegate permission to provision the channels' email?

yujin seong 0 Reputation points
2024-04-19T02:52:24.1866667+00:00

User's image

https://learn.microsoft.com/en-us/graph/api/channel-provisionemail?view=graph-rest-1.0&tabs=http

When I create a channel, I use application permissions.

But why do I need delegated permissions to provision the channel's emails?

Please let me know if there is another way to avoid using the delegated permission.

Microsoft Graph
Microsoft Graph
A Microsoft programmability model that exposes REST APIs and client libraries to access data on Microsoft 365 services.
10,886 questions
0 comments No comments
{count} votes

1 answer

Sort by: Most helpful
  1. Vasil Michev 97,306 Reputation points MVP
    2024-04-19T18:06:29.82+00:00

    It's simply not supported. The only other way would be to use the Teams client itself, which is again in the context of a delegate.

    0 comments No comments